- <refsection><info><title>Description</title></info>
 
- <para>This parameter provides
 
- the means of adjusting the left margin for titles
 
- when the XSL-FO processor being used is
 
- an old version of FOP (0.25 and earlier).
 
- It is only useful when the <parameter>fop.extensions</parameter>
 
- is nonzero.</para>
 
- <para>The left margin of the body region
 
- is calculated to include this space,
 
- and titles are outdented to the left outside
 
- the body region by this amount,
 
- effectively leaving titles at the intended left margin
 
- and the body text indented.
 
- Currently this method is only used for old FOP because
 
- it cannot properly use the <parameter>body.start.indent</parameter>
 
- parameter.
 
- </para>
 
- <para>
 
- The default value when the <parameter>fop.extensions</parameter>
 
- parameter is nonzero is -4pc, which means the
 
- body text is indented 4 picas relative to
 
- the titles.
 
- The default value when the <parameter>fop.extensions</parameter>
 
- parameter equals zero is 0pt, and
 
- the body indent should instead be specified
 
- using the <parameter>body.start.indent</parameter>
 
- parameter.
 
- </para>
 
- <para>
 
- If you set the value to zero, be sure to still include
 
- a unit indicator such as <literal>0pt</literal>, or
 
- the FO processor will report errors.
 
- </para>
